新聞中心
Redis是一個高性能的key-value內(nèi)存數(shù)據(jù)庫,可以用于存儲非結(jié)構(gòu)化的數(shù)據(jù),支持多種數(shù)據(jù)結(jié)構(gòu),如字符串、列表、集合、hash等。它的性能非常高,并且可以搭配多種開發(fā)技術(shù)使用,使用redis可以提高系統(tǒng)的響應(yīng)速度和性能。為了滿足應(yīng)用需求,我們可以使用redis部署多個實(shí)例,并構(gòu)建集群方案。

目前成都創(chuàng)新互聯(lián)已為1000多家的企業(yè)提供了網(wǎng)站建設(shè)、域名、網(wǎng)絡(luò)空間、網(wǎng)站托管、服務(wù)器托管、企業(yè)網(wǎng)站設(shè)計(jì)、伊通網(wǎng)站維護(hù)等服務(wù),公司將堅(jiān)持客戶導(dǎo)向、應(yīng)用為本的策略,正道將秉承"和諧、參與、激情"的文化,與客戶和合作伙伴齊心協(xié)力一起成長,共同發(fā)展。
要部署Redis集群,首先要準(zhǔn)備好Redis服務(wù)器。可以啟用虛擬機(jī),也可以使用物理服務(wù)器,或者在云上部署,還可以使用Docker等容器平臺。在Redis安裝完畢之后,需要確保所有節(jié)點(diǎn)都已經(jīng)安裝完畢。
要設(shè)置好每個Redis節(jié)點(diǎn)的復(fù)制機(jī)制,進(jìn)行復(fù)制的節(jié)點(diǎn)配置如下:
replicaof ip port //通知一個Redis節(jié)點(diǎn)成為另一個節(jié)點(diǎn)的從機(jī)
slaveof ip port // 從一個Redis節(jié)點(diǎn)復(fù)制數(shù)據(jù)
此外,還需要事先設(shè)定好Redis集群中每個節(jié)點(diǎn)的名稱和地址。通過Redis提供的Cluster命令,可以將多個節(jié)點(diǎn)連接在一起,將它們組織成集群:
cluster meet ip port // 將一個Redis節(jié)點(diǎn)加入到集群
cluster info // 查看集群信息
cluster nodes // 查看集群中節(jié)點(diǎn)信息
cluster replicate // 配置集群中某個節(jié)點(diǎn)為從機(jī)
使用cluster addslots命令就可以將節(jié)點(diǎn)中的數(shù)據(jù)添加到集群中,完成整個Redis集群的搭建:
cluster addslots [start end] // 將指定范圍的key加入到集群中
通過部署Redis集群和構(gòu)建集群方案,可以大大提升系統(tǒng)的存儲性能和穩(wěn)定性,同時又能夠提高系統(tǒng)的可擴(kuò)展性和高可用性。
創(chuàng)新互聯(lián)服務(wù)器托管擁有成都T3+級標(biāo)準(zhǔn)機(jī)房資源,具備完善的安防設(shè)施、三線及BGP網(wǎng)絡(luò)接入帶寬達(dá)10T,機(jī)柜接入千兆交換機(jī),能夠有效保證服務(wù)器托管業(yè)務(wù)安全、可靠、穩(wěn)定、高效運(yùn)行;創(chuàng)新互聯(lián)專注于成都服務(wù)器托管租用十余年,得到成都等地區(qū)行業(yè)客戶的一致認(rèn)可。
分享標(biāo)題:Redis部署與構(gòu)建集群方案(redis部署及集群)
URL網(wǎng)址:http://www.5511xx.com/article/dhiigjo.html


咨詢
建站咨詢
